1. Lasko Oscillating Digital Ceramic Tower Heater: Best Overall

Lasko Oscillating Digital Ceramic Tower Heater Best Overall

The Lasko Oscillating Digital Ceramic Tower Heater 5165 is a practical choice for users who want a traditional tower design with convenient remote operation. Its 1,500-watt high setting provides strong heat, while the 900-watt low setting offers a gentler option.

The digital controls are easy to understand, and the adjustable thermostat helps maintain your preferred temperature. In addition, widespread oscillation moves warm air around the room rather than keeping it pointed in one direction. The five-function remote lets you turn the heater on or off, change the speed, adjust the temperature, set the timer, and activate oscillation. Therefore, you can make adjustments from your couch, desk, or bed.

Another useful touch is the built-in remote storage on the back. The eight-hour timer also adds convenience when you want the heater to shut down automatically. The heater includes overheat protection and a cool-touch exterior, while its carry handle makes moving it from room to room easier.

2. Vornado TAVH10 Heater with Remote: Best for Automatic Climate Control

Vornado TAVH10 Heater with Remote Best for Automatic Climate Control

The Vornado TAVH10 takes a different approach to room heating. Instead of relying primarily on intense direct heat, it uses Vortex Heat Circulation to move warm air through a small- to medium-sized room.

That makes it an interesting option for users who prefer broader air circulation. Its Auto Climate Control can sense the room’s heating needs and make adjustments automatically. As a result, you do not have to keep changing the settings manually. The LCD display and touch-sensitive controls make operation straightforward. You can choose between two heat settings, fan-only operation, and a 12-hour timer.

Safety is another strong point. The model includes a cool-touch exterior, tip-over protection, and a two-stage automatic safety shutoff. It is also ETL certified. The supplied source notes that the unit is designed for U.S. voltage requirements and supported with a five-year replacement promise.

3. DREO 1500W Electric Space Heater: Best for Value

DREO 1500W Electric Space Heater Best for Value

If fast heating and quiet operation are high on your list, the DREO 1500W Electric Space Heater stands out. Its 1,500-watt ceramic system works with DREO’s ObliqueAirflow design to move warm air quickly.

The supplied specifications recommend this model for areas under 270 square feet. Its 70-degree oscillation helps distribute heat across a broader section of the room, while three heat levels let you adjust the output according to the conditions. One of its most attractive features is quiet operation. The source lists noise as low as 34 dB, making this model particularly appealing for bedrooms or spaces where background noise can be distracting.

The adjustable thermostat ranges from 41°F to 95°F. In addition, the Adaptive ECO mode can regulate heating around your preferred temperature. Safety features include tip-over and overheat protection, V-0 flame-retardant materials, and an enhanced safety plug.

5. Dr Infrared Heater DR-968: Best Infrared Heater

Dr Infrared Heater DR-968 Best Infrared Heater

The Dr Infrared Heater DR-968 combines infrared heating with a PTC heating element. This dual-heating approach is designed to deliver strong warmth while maintaining convenient temperature control.

The source lists the unit at 1,500 watts and around 5,200 BTU. It also includes an electronic thermostat with a 50°F to 85°F range, making it possible to fine-tune the temperature rather than simply choosing high or low. For nighttime use, the 39 dB noise level is an appealing feature. The heater also includes a 12-hour automatic shutoff timer, which provides an extra layer of convenience.

Mobility is another advantage. Caster wheels and a portable cabinet design make it easier to reposition the heater when your needs change. Safety features include tip-over and overheat protection. Meanwhile, the six-foot power cord gives you some flexibility when positioning the unit near a suitable outlet.

6. Heat Storm Portable Electric Space Heater: Best for Cabinet

Heat Storm Portable Electric Space Heater Best for Cabinet

The Heat Storm Portable Electric Space Heater is another cabinet-style option, but its focus is on infrared quartz heating, portability, and energy-conscious operation.

Its built-in thermostat uses an LED display to show ambient temperature, while the included remote makes adjustments simple from a distance. In addition, the heater uses an HMS heat exchanger designed to provide soft heat without reducing oxygen or humidity according to the supplied product information. One of the most useful features is its energy-efficient mode. The heater can reduce its power consumption from 1,500 watts to 750 watts, giving users an alternative to full-power operation.

The compact cabinet includes optional casters, so you can move it around the house without much fuss. The source lists it for up to 300 square feet as a primary heat source in a well-insulated room and up to 1,000 square feet for supplemental zone heating depending on insulation. A child lock, overheat protection, and power-outage recall add further convenience.

What Makes a Remote-Controlled Space Heater More Convenient

A remote-controlled space heater makes staying warm easier by letting you adjust the heat without getting up. Instead of walking across the room, you can use the remote from your bed, couch, or desk. Many models allow you to control the heat level, thermostat, timer, oscillation, and power from a distance. For example, the Lasko model in this roundup includes a five-function remote for temperature, speed, timer, oscillation, and power.

Remote-Controlled Space Heater More Convenient

A remote is especially helpful at night. You can lower the temperature or set a timer before sleeping without leaving your comfortable spot. Likewise, in a home office, quick adjustments can keep the room comfortable without interrupting your work. Some heaters also feature ECO modes, digital thermostats, and automatic shutoff for added convenience.

When choosing a heater, consider:

  • Remote control functionality
  • Adjustable heat settings
  • Built-in thermostat and timer
  • Automatic shutoff and overheat protection
  • Suitable room coverage
  • Quiet and convenient operation

Consider Room Size

Check the manufacturer’s recommended coverage before buying. The models in this roundup range from smaller heaters designed for roughly 220–270 square feet to options with broader supplemental-heating claims.

Noise 

Now this is the most annoying a space heater can get. People often complain about space heaters being noisy and their complaint is completely valid. Now let’s get into why space heaters are noisy. Well, typically, the fan in the heater is the prime culprit behind the noise you get to hear. However, you should definitely check the noise level of the heater in the product description. But the heaters that make the least noise are infrared heaters. So, I suggest infrared heaters for quiet heating. 

Check Timer and Oscillation

A built-in timer can automatically turn the heater off after a set period, helping save energy and providing peace of mind while you sleep or work. Meanwhile, oscillation moves warm air across a wider area, creating more even comfort. If you prefer simple, effortless heating, these features can make daily use much more convenient.

Think About Portability

Finally, consider whether you’ll keep the heater in one place or move it between rooms. Handles, compact designs, and caster wheels can make transportation easier and more convenient. A lightweight heater is also useful if you frequently change rooms, whether you’re using space heaters for garage, Kerosene Space Heaters and Natural Gas Space Heaters. A stable base also helps keep the heater securely positioned during everyday use.

How Do I Find The Right Space Heater For My Home? 

You should always buy a heater that has the heating power to warm your space area and there is a simple way to find that on your own. Heating power of a space heater is expressed with Watt or BTU. Firstly, you need to know the space area of your room. To find that, you need to multiply the length and width of your room. According to the rule of thumb, you need 10 W and 20 BTU per sq ft. Then you have to multiply your space area to 10 if the heating power is in Watt and 20 if the heating power is in BTU.

What Safety Features Should a Space Heater Have? 

There are certain features a space heater must have to ensure safety. Such as tip-over sensor, over heat protection, auto shut off, cold touch exterior and child lock. Space heaters can cause accidents if you are not careful. But it is not possible to avoid accidents just by being careful. Hence, you need these safety features. For example, if you forget to turn your heater off, then it can cause an accident. An overheat protection sensor will turn the heater off immediately if it goes past the safe temperature. Same goes with tip-over safety. A cool exterior will keep you safe from any possible burns. This feature is a lifesaver, especially if you have toddlers or pets. 

For natural gas heaters, you must ventilate if the manufacturer asks for it. Lastly, make sure that your space heater is ETL certified. Prevention is better than cure, thus always make sure that you are investing in a safe space heater.
